Thumbs down Need New Transmission Please Help

I just found out that my Transimission is shot on my 1998 XJ8. I need to know how much will it cost to replace it( rebuild or new) I am located in NJ USA does anyone knows good place that could help me out getting one? I have someone to replace i just would need the transmission it self.
Thanks in advance

You can get the transmission itself (rebuilt) for about $2100, plan on at least $800 to install depending on the shop and what kind of deals you can manage. If you have a shop around there that specializes in BMWs or Jags, they might be willing to do a rebuild, that would be much cheaper. The 5HP24 was used in 97-02 540 and 740 models as well as the Jags so that might give you a few more options.

You have a few options. AAMCO quoted me approx $4K to rebuild mine out the door. Or you can go to http://www.car-part.com/ and see if you can find one here. I found a used gearbox for my '01 XJ8L with a 2 year full replacement and labor warranty for $1200.00 delivered. Another $850.00 and it was in the car and running. In this case you will need a few parts like a front seal, pan gasket and filter as well as some very expensive transmission fluid. You would be hard pressed to come up with a deal like that unless you have a few favors due.

Lastly, you could rebuild and reinstall yours for about $1K and the additional labor.
